Welcome to the BILT Academy Podcast!Our Tenth episode has been curated by our BILT Academy correspondent David.  This is the first of a two-part podcast series on Robotics. This month's part one has David interviewing two industry experts about the future of robotics.This month we kick off a series of podcasts where robotics take center stage. This episode focuses on the future of robotics, with the future being us, the next generation of the building industry. We invited a senior lecturer for robotics and a student graduating on this topic to give some insights on how robotics is currently taught and studied. As well as asking them to share their predictions of how the increasing demand for automation will change the curriculum of architects and engineers of the future.

  1. Boris Bähre is an Architect, Teacher, and Curriculum Development at Hanze University of Applied Sciences in Groningen
  2. Anthony Meijer is a student for Built Environment at the Hanze University of Applied Sciences in Groningen
